Licensed Roofing Contractor for Safe and Effective Roof Solutions
Picking the Right Products for an Effective Roof Covering SubstituteChoosing ideal products for a roof covering replacement is a vital decision that can significantly influence both the performance and longevity of your structure. Recognizing these subtleties can ultimately lead to a much more enlightened choice, but the implications of material se